Colored Commission for of Tyra and some more fun/mischievous bad-guys.
TYRA - "This could be a problem..."
Some more amazingly-fun commission work for Marie and Fred and their wonderful character Tyra, from "La Quête de l'Aube" I had a great time getting to draw this awesome character, as well as adding in some of my own over-the-top mischievous OCs.
Can't give enough credit/praise to Vest on this piece. He really outdid himself on this one with the water/light refractions creating a ton of movement at the bottom, the beautiful cave rock, and the insanely cool skin tones with all the wonderful shiny/oil effects. Not to mention the like 30 some-odd layers of lighting/glare effects on top of everything else.
For the color scheme on this one, there aren't a lot of comics or comic-style art references that have good looking underwater caves or even decent looking water effects.(kinda sucks- almost all the decent colors refs for this kind of look exist only in concept-art, real photos, and a few Image books from the 90's. This industry really needs to invest in some better colorists.) Again, I can't give enough credit/praise to Vest and his amazing abilities.
This one as well was just supposed to be a simple single character shot but I had been sick in bed and hadn't been able to work on anything for bit, so when I was able to have a go at it, I kind of went over the top with adding/creating some fun /mischievous OCs:
- Akemi the Succubus, the 2 demons (Bonesy McGee & Mr. Creeper) and Jeff, a giant/surprisingly dexterous squid.
Still all just goofy and playful. Hadn't really considered/intended it at the time, but I guess this one did turn out a bit "ecchi". Good times though.
